South Korea's Minimum Wage Commission Begins Annual Wage Review
South Korea's Minimum Wage Commission held its first meeting Tuesday to set next year's minimum wage, currently at 10,320 won ($7.02) per hour. Labor unions are expected to request a steeper increase citing rising prices and declining real wages, while businesses have called for a wage freeze in opening proposals for five consecutive years. The commission will also discuss whether to apply a separate minimum wage to piece-rate workers like delivery riders, who are currently excluded from the legal minimum wage.
